Senin, 24 Januari 2011

pindah blog

blog ini telah dipindah ke alamat berikut ini
http://banjarbarufresh.wordpress.com


blog ini telah dipindah ke alamat berikut ini
http://banjarbarufresh.wordpress.com


blog ini telah dipindah ke alamat berikut ini
http://banjarbarufresh.wordpress.com


blog ini telah dipindah ke alamat berikut ini
http://banjarbarufresh.wordpress.com


blog ini telah dipindah ke alamat berikut ini
http://banjarbarufresh.wordpress.com

Minggu, 18 Juli 2010

iseng iseng nge-post

sesuai dengan judul info kali ini dibikin hanya untuk iseng doank, berhubung ada yang request yaudah bikin aja.
request saat ini ada yang minta bikinin segitiga siku-siku
setelah beberapa saat akhirnya selesai juga dan inilah hasilnya :

#include <>

void tampil (char karakter){
for(int a = 6 ; a > 0 ; a--){
for(int b = a ; b < 6 ; b++){
cout << karakter;
}
cout << endl;
}
}

main(){
tampil('*');
}

Senin, 28 Juni 2010

Variabel dalam C#

pada post kali ini saya akan sedikit membahas tentang variabel, mungkin sebagian besar dari anda sudah tahu apa itu variabel dan bagaimana cara menggunakannya, tapi bagaimana dengan orang awam yang baru berkelut dibidang pemrogramman pasti dia akan berfikir apasih yang harus saya kerjakan untuk pertama kali.

nah untuk menjawab pertanyaan itulah saya mambuat info kali ini langsung aja kita simak selengkapnya.

Variabel. yang dimaksud dengan variabel adalah tempat untuk menyimpan sebuah nilai.
nilai disini bisa berupa angka,huruf,karakter dan lainnya (contoh objek pada OOP).

ketika anda memandang variabel sebagai sebuah gelas maka nilai yang disimpan didalamnya adalah air
dan ketika anda memandang variabel sebagai sebuah bak sampah maka nilai yang disimpan didalamnya adalah sampah

pada C# template untuk variabel adalah sebagai berikut :

[hak akses][tipe data][nama variabel];

untuk kali ini kita tidak membahas hak akses jadi template kita

[tipe data][nama variabel];

contoh :

string nama;
string alamat;
int nilai;
int hasil_kali;

type data dapat dijelaskan sebagai apa saja yang dapat disimpan dalam tempat penyimpanan tempat penyimpanan yang saya maksud disini adalah variabel, jadi type data akan menjelaskan apa saja yang dapat disimpan dalam variabel tersebut

nama variabel menjelaskan bagaimana variabel tersebut dipanggil, nama variabel memiliki beberapa aturan diantaranya :
1. tidak dimulai dengan angka
2. tidak mengandung spasi (spasi diganti dengan underscore)
3. tidak mengandung karakter khusus
4. case sensitive (besar kecil huruf berpengaruh)

contoh pembuatan variabel yang salah adalah sebagai berikut :
int 4number;
string my name;

dan contoh untuk pembuatan yang benar adalah sebagai berikut :
int number;
string my_name;

jangan lupa setiap akhir perintah harus diakhiri oleh semicolone (';')

sebagai contoh yang lebih jelasnya saya akan mengambil sebuah kasus
pada kasus ini saya ingin menghitug luas persegi dan tentunya hampir semua orang tahu rumus untuk luas persegi. bagi anda yang belum tahu rumus luas persegi ada lah sebagai berikut :

Luas persegi = sisi x sisi

pertama kita perlu melihat apa saja yang perlu disimpan, pada contoh yang perlu disimpan adalah Luas dan sisi dari persegi dan nilai yang disimpan berupa bilangan real (0.11 , 23.5 dan lainnya), dalam C# bilangan real ditandai dengan double

sehingga variabel yang dibuat adalah sebagai berikut
luas dengan nilai real : double luas;
sisi dengan nilai real : double sisi;

dan pada file C# adalah sebagai berikut
double luas;
double sisi;

anda bisa mencobanya menggunakan notepad atau semacamnya, karena untuk info ini belum masuk pada bagian pembuatan program, hanya sebagai pengantar awal

mungkin itu saja untuk info kali ini mohon maaf kalau infonya kurang bermanfaat atau ada kesalahan didalamnya

visit my university
and my campus

Memulai C# - Download dan Install

disini saya menggunakan microsoft visual studio C#
software ini dapat anda download pada situs microsoft
pada : http://www.microsoft.com/express/windows/
untuk versi express dapat anda download secara gratis
mungkin anda bingung ketika pertamakali mendapatkan software tersebut karena besar file hanya sekitar 2 - 3 MB padahal aslinya lebih dari itu. jangan khawatif atau bingung karena yang anda download bukan file installasi yang sebenarnya melainkan software untuk melakukan download dan menginstallnya, bukan file installasi hanya perantara.
nah, sekarang coba deh buka file yang baru di download tadi. jangan lupa koneksi internet harus aktif ketika melakukan installasi dan sebaiknya memiliki kecepatan yang baik juga

visit my university it's here
and my campus over here

Selasa, 22 September 2009

C++ Standard Library

Pada saat smester 1 saya belajar dasar-dasar pemrograman dengan menggunakan bahasa c++
Pada saat itu saya kesulitan dalam script apa yang harus saya gunakan, sampai akhirnya saya temukan website berikut ini


www.cplusplus.com
www.cppreference.com

di situs itu saya belajar banyak tentang standar library pada c++.
Berikut ini adalah beberapa contoh dari standar library pada bahasa pemrograman c++ yang saya dapatkan. file-file ini dalam bentuk pdf.


fstream.h
iomanip.h
iostream library
stdio.h
string.h

Cegah Virus Masuk Ke Dalam Flashdisk

flashdisk adalah salah satu dari media penyebaran virus yang paling digemari oleh virus.
khususnya virus-virus lokal yang sulit dideteksi oleh antivirus luar
pada suatu artikel di sebuah majalah saya menemukan cara menahan virus agar tidak jalan secara otomatis ketika disambungkan ke komputer.
caranya yaitu dengan mengganti file autorun.inf dengan folder yang bernama autorun.inf dan memberi attribut super hidden agar tidak merusak pemandangan pada bagian luar flashdisk
dari cara tersebut saya berkesimpulan bahwa sebagian besar virus tidak dapat me-replace file yang telah ada di media tersebut.

dari kesimpulan tersebut saya melakukan percobaan pada flashdisk yang saya punya, saya mencoba menyambungkan flashdisk saya pada sebuah komputer yang memiliki virus yang dibuat dengan visual basic.

percobaan pertama :
kondisi flashdisk dalam keadaan normal atau tanpa pertahanan apa-apa
ketika disambungkan virus langsung membuat file msvbvm60.dll dan recycle.exe

percobaan kedua :
saya telah membuat folder dengan nama msvbvm60.dll dan recycle.exe pada directory flashdisk
ketika disambungkan virus tidak dapat membuat file msvbvm60.dll dan recycle.exe
flashdisk saya aman dari virus tersebut

Dari kedua percobaan tersebut saya berkesimpulan bahwa saya dapat mencegah virus masuk ke dalam flashdisk saya
asalkan saya tahu file apa yang akan dibuat oleh virus pada flashdisk saya,
yaitu dengan membuat folder dengan nama yang sama dengan file yang dibuat oleh virus tersebut.

Selasa, 19 Mei 2009

Installasi Software Tambahan Menggunakan Terminal

Para pengguna Linux yang baru memegang OS Linux kebanyakannya akan bingung dengan cara penginstall-an software tambahan (termasuk saya).
karena itu saya akan mencoba berbagi apa yang saya ketahui untuk melakukan installasi software tambahan di linux.
penginstall-an software linux dapat anda lakukan dengan banyak cara, tapi saya berikan cara yang menurut saya lebih mudah walaupun bagi sebagian orang menganggapnya sulit, yaitu dengan cara menggunakan terminal.

Menurut pengalaman saya ada 3 jenis file yang paling sering digunakan dalam penginstall-an software tambahan, yaitu : "rpm", "tar.gz" dan "tar.bz2".

Cara penginstall-an untuk file rpm :

  1. Buka terminal dan masuk sebagai root (Ketikkan "# SU" bila user anda bukan root, kemudian system akan meminta password root anda)
  2. Masuk ke lokasi dimana file rpm berada (Ketikkan "# cd [lokasi]". Contoh : # cd /home/nama_user/Downloads/)
  3. Ketikkan "# rpm -ivh [nama_file]" untuk memulai installasi (Contoh : # rpm -ivh p7zip-4.58-1.fc10.i386.rpm)
  4. Tunggu installasi selesai

Cara penginstall-an untuk file tar.gz :

  1. Buka terminal dan masuk sebagai root(Ketikkan "# SU" bila user anda bukan root, kemudian system akan meminta password root anda)
  2. Masuk ke lokasi dimana file tar.gz berada (Ketikkan "# cd [lokasi]". Contoh : # cd /home/nama_user/Downloads/)
  3. Copy-kan file tar.gz ke folder /usr/local/src/ dengan mengetikkan "# cp [nama_file] [lokasi]" (Contoh : # cp xmms-1.2.11.tar.gz /usr/local/src/ )
  4. Masuk ke folder /usr/local/src/ dengan menggunakan perintah cd (Contoh : # cd /usr/local/src/ )
  5. Extrak file dengan mengetikkan "# tar -zxvf [nama_file]" (Contoh : # tar -zxvf xmms-1.2.11.tar.gz )
  6. Masuk ke folder yang baru saja terbentuk. ketikkan "# dir" apabila anda tidak tahu nama folder yang baru terbentuk. (Biasanya folder yang terbentuk sama dengan nama file tar.gz)
  7. Ketikkan "# ./configure" atau "# make config" untuk melakukan pemeriksaan konfigurasi
  8. Ketikkan "# Make" atau "# Make all" untuk melakukan kompilasi file
  9. Ketikkan "# Make install" untuk memulai installasi software

Cara penginstall-an untuk file tar.bz2 :

  1. Buka terminal dan masuk sebagai root (Ketikkan "# SU" bila user anda bukan root, kemudian system akan meminta password root anda)
  2. Masuk ke lokasi dimana file tar.bz2 berada (Ketikkan "# cd [lokasi]". Contoh : # cd /home/nama_user/Downloads/)
  3. Copy-kan file tar.bz2 ke folder /usr/local/src/ dengan mengetikkan "# cp [nama_file] [lokasi]" (Contoh : # cp xmms-1.2.11.tar.bz2 /usr/local/src/ )
  4. Masuk ke folder /usr/local/src/ dengan menggunakan perintah cd (Contoh : # cd /usr/local/src/ )
  5. Extrak file dengan mengetikkan "# tar -jxvf [nama_file]" (Contoh : # tar -jxvf xmms-1.2.11.tar.bz2)
  6. Masuk ke folder yang baru saja terbentuk. ketikkan "# dir" apabila anda tidak tahu nama folder yang baru terbentuk. (Biasanya folder yang terbentuk sama dengan nama file tar.bz2)
  7. Ketikkan "# ./configure" atau "# make config" untuk melakukan pemeriksaan konfigurasi
  8. Ketikkan "# Make" atau "# Make all" untuk melakukan kompilasi file
  9. Ketikkan "# Make install" untuk memulai installasi software